site stats

Scrapy template

WebJul 6, 2024 · This template deploys Scrapy on an Ubuntu Virtual Machine. The user can upload a spider to start to crawl. This template also deploys a Storage Account, Virtual … WebMar 3, 2024 · Scrapy comes with 4 spider templates, namely: basic: general purpose crawl: for crawling, or following links (preferred for downloading files) csvfeeed: for parsing CSV files xmlfeed: for parsing XML files In this tutorial, we will be using the crawl spider template and building upon it further. To view the available spider templates in scrapy:

Scrapy vs. Beautiful Soup: Which is better for web scraping?

Web2 days ago · Scrapy 2.8 documentation. Scrapy is a fast high-level web crawling and web scraping framework, used to crawl websites and extract structured data from their pages. … WebFirst, you need to create a Scrapy project in which your code and results will be stored. Write the following command in the command line or anaconda prompt. scrapy startproject aliexpress. This will create a hidden folder in your default python or anaconda installation. aliexpress will be the name of the folder. thinkbot solutions https://livingwelllifecoaching.com

Scrapy : tout savoir sur cet outil Python de web scraping

WebScrapyd-Django-Template. Basic setup to run ScrapyD + Django and save it in Django Models. You can be up and running in just a few minutes. This template includes. Basic structure of a Django project. Basic structure for scrapy. Configuration of scrapy in order to access Django models objects. Basic scrapy pipeline to save crawled objets to ... WebNov 18, 2024 · We call Scrapy using the scrapy command. Startproject will initialize a new directory with the name of the project you give it, in our case indeed. Files like __init.py__ will be added by default to the newly created crawler directory. Start a project with Scrapy Understand Default Files Created. There are 1 folder and 4 files created here. Web一、保存到数据库的类 WebcrawlerScrapyPipeline (在settings中声明). 定义一个类方法 from_settings ,得到settings中的Mysql数据库配置信息,得到数据库连接池dbpool. @classmethod def from_settings ( cls, settings): '' '1、 @classmethod 声明一个类方法 ... thinkbotics

Scrapy Python: How to Make Web Crawler in Python DataCamp

Category:How to Run a Scrapy Spider from a Python Script

Tags:Scrapy template

Scrapy template

Scrapy Tutorial — Scrapy 2.7.1 documentation

WebMar 9, 2024 · Scrapy is an open-source tool built with Python Framework. It presents us with a strong and robust web crawling framework that can easily extract the info from the … Web2 days ago · Scrapy is written in Python. If you’re new to the language you might want to start by getting an idea of what the language is like, to get the most out of Scrapy. If … Note. Scrapy Selectors is a thin wrapper around parsel library; the purpose of this … Sending e-mail¶. Although Python makes sending e-mails relatively easy via the … parse (response) ¶. This is the default callback used by Scrapy to process … The best way to learn is with examples, and Scrapy is no exception. For this reason, …

Scrapy template

Did you know?

WebI don't know, am I wrong, but is it possible now to create custom templates and create spiders with scrapy genspider -t ?As I see in source code, user can set custom template folder in TEMPLATE_FOLDER variable, but is there any documentation about template language, which using in template?

WebSep 6, 2024 · New Scrapy project 'scrapingproject', using template directory '/Library/Python/2.7/site-packages/scrapy/templates/project', created... WebJun 14, 2024 · This article for educational purposes only. First we will create our virtual environment and install scrapy, scrapy-playwright, and initialize playwright: $ python -m virtualenv venv $ source venv/bin/activate $ pip install scrapy scrapy-playwright $ playwright install. We need a scrapy project to proceed. Luckily, scrapy has a built-in command ...

http://doc.scrapy.org/ Webscrapy $ scrapy startproject bookstoscrape New Scrapy project 'bookstoscrape', using template directory '\python\python39\lib\site-packages\scrapy\templates\project', …

WebScrapy is a framework for building web crawlers and includes an API that can be used directly from a python script. The framework includes many components and options that manage the details of requesting pages from websites …

WebScrapy project template. Contribute to rnovec/scrapy-template development by creating an account on GitHub. thinkbotsWebNov 28, 2024 · To create a scraper and add a template: scrapely> ta http://pypi.python.org/pypi/w3lib/1.1 [0] http://pypi.python.org/pypi/w3lib/1.1 This is equivalent as typing the following in one command: python -m scrapely.tool myscraper.json ta http://pypi.python.org/pypi/w3lib/1.1 To list available templates from a scraper: thinkbox 3dWeb2 days ago · The Scrapy engine is designed to pull start requests while it has capacity to process them, so the start requests iterator can be effectively endless where there is some other condition for stopping the spider (like a time limit or item/page count). Parameters start_requests (an iterable of Request) – the start requests thinkbox a year in tvWebApr 15, 2024 · scrapy默认文件和图片的存储; scrapy重写pipelines.py存储图片; DjangoCourse(二: 通过url路由,向视图函数传递参数) Django框架(三:templates … thinkbox 3d scannerWebJul 31, 2024 · Web scraping with Scrapy : Theoretical Understanding by Karthikeyan P Jul, 2024 Towards Data Science Towards Data Science Write Sign up Sign In 500 Apologies, … thinkbox 312WebApr 14, 2024 · Scrapy 是一个 Python 的网络爬虫框架。它的工作流程大致如下: 1. 定义目标网站和要爬取的数据,并使用 Scrapy 创建一个爬虫项目。2. 在爬虫项目中定义一个或多 … thinkbox 3d softwareWebMar 23, 2024 · Scrapy is an open-source and collaborative web scraping tool used to extract the desired data from websites or webpages. It’s very popular amongst developers for perfroming complex web scrapping because of it’s structured way of approaching web crawling, fast speed (works well on multithreading) and compatability with other … thinkbox 3d printing